Too Expensive for what it offers
Even though this hotel was clean,modern and comfortable, Avoid the restaurant as the meals are too expensive and the portions way too small, for example I paid $ 3 us for a glass of tangerine juice,$17 US for two small plates of spaghettis with
mediocre tomato sauce etc. etc. Do not use the Phone to make International Calls, they carged me $ 200.000 pesos for a 10 min call to the US, equivalent to $100 dollars US, internet its not free, if you use the wi-fi connection for more than 20 minutes it costs you $2.5 us Dollars an hour, or you can go with the $ 25000 pesos a day or $ 12.5 US dollars a day for internet.
This hotel is overpriced when booked thru Orbitz, local rates differs for international travelers,not included in the fare are: hotel insurance ,taxes.
I would never book this hotel again,there are better hotels for what I paid for and in better locations in Bogota.
PS: The staff at the front counter used pressure tactics when I questioned the charges for the phone calls, as for example telling me that the shuttle van to the airport departs at precisely 11:00 am and that it wouldnt wait for me even though we were the only passengers. I felt Robbed and frustrated.
I believe that in Colombia the moment they know you are from abroad everything all of a sudden costs twice or more , even though I speak spanish fluently .This is part of the local culture so please be advised.
